Please click here to check who's online and chat with them.

British Fresh Anchovy Fish Suppliers and Manufacturers

Top Supplier Cities : -   London   United Kingdom  
Feb-21-20
Supplier From United Kingdom, United Kingdom
Jun-09-19
Supplier From London, London, United Kingdom
Feb-12-21
Supplier From United Kingdom